Yuk Bug – Fly Pattern

The Yuk Bug in my opinion is a real under rated fly pattern. Although it is primarily an attractor wet fly pattern, its functionality covers a wide range of fishing situations. Try this pattern instead of a woolly bugger next time your out on the water trout fishing. I guarantee it’s seen less often by trout compared to most patterns, and its size will generally increase the overall average size of your catch. Small trout will take it just as quickly as large trout, and that’s a characteristic you want to have in a fly pattern your fishing.

Hook: TMC 5262 Size 8
Thread: Uni-Thread 6/0 Black
Tail: Squirrel Tail or Badger
Ribbing: Ultra Wire – BR Black
Abdomen: Medium Black Chenille
Hackle: Grizzly Bugger Pack
Legs: Round or Square Rubber – Medium White
